Academic Achievements
  • Recipient of multiple competitive research awards, including the 2025 NASA MUREP Partnership Learning Annual Notification (MPLAN) award, two Department of Defense (DoD) research grants, and a prestigious Nuclear Regulatory Commission (NRC) award; Extensive record of prestigious journal and conference publications; Author of 'Securing Industrial Control Systems: Advanced Strategies and Technologies' and co-editor of 'Data Driven Approaches for Medical Imaging'.
Research Experience
  • Currently an Assistant Professor at Clark Atlanta University (2022–Present), leading AFRL-funded projects on Physics-Guided Neural Networks, PGCNN, and Trustworthy AI; Visiting Researcher at Air Force Research Laboratory (Summer 2024 & 2025); Postdoc at North Carolina A&T State University (2021–2022) working on context-aware intelligent systems, ARL & NASA projects; Graduate Research Assistant at the University of Memphis (2017–2021) focusing on adversarial AI defense, NSA-funded multi-factor authentication, and DHS cybersecurity.
Education
  • Ph.D. in Computer Science from the University of Memphis, USA (2021); M.S. in Computer Science from Lamar University, USA (2017); B.Sc. in Computer Science from KUET, Bangladesh (2011).
Background
  • Specializes in artificial intelligence, machine learning, and cybersecurity. He has extensive research experience, particularly in multi-modal data fusion, physics-guided neural networks, trustworthy AI, and autonomous systems.
Miscellany
  • Senior Member of IEEE; Served as Conference Co-Chair for IEEE SSCI 2022, 2023; Reviewer for IEEE TAI, IEEE Access, Springer, Elsevier, MDPI; Conducted tutorials at SSCI 2021 (Adversarial ML), SSCI 2022 (ML & Defense), SSCI 2023 (Generative AI); Delivered panel talks on AI in Gaming (BEAon 2024) and Nuclear Digitization (ANS 2023); Has teaching experience in Operating Systems and Applied Machine Learning.
